Based on evidence recorded in your notes made during the observation, rank the teacher on each practice (5 is high, 1 is low) 1 2 3 4 5
1. The teacher explicitly articulates the objectives of the lesson and relates classroom activities to the objectives.
2. The teacher's explanation of content is clear and correct.
3. The teacher makes connections that relate to students' daily lives or other content knowledge.
4. The teacher models by enacting, thinking aloud or showing a final product expected of the students.
5. The teacher sets up activities which develop effective oral communication skills in English.
6. The teacher uses contextualisation and teaches concepts of grammar meaningfully.
7. The teacher sets up reading tasks effectively and demonstrates how to extract meaning.
8. The teacher demonstrates how to idenify and correct mistakes in a given sentence and is able to adapt editing tasks to suit the student needs.
9. The teacher creates meaningful activities that develop students social awareness and promotes open discussions about them.
10. The teacher uses question, prompts or other strategies to determine students' level of understanding.
11. The teacher monitors most students during independent or group work.
12. The teacher adjusts teaching to the level of the students.
13. The teacher provides specific comments to help students clarify misunderstandings and understand successes.
14. The teacher asks thinking questions.
15. The teacher provides thinking tasks.
16. The teacher responds to students' needs.
